> PHP is a collective mind. Any dictatorship would mean a degradation for it.
> If you don't like how it's managed, there is an easy path:
>
> 1. Earn authority.
> 2. Propose a change.
> 3. Implement it.
> 4. Maintain it.
>
> Start with 1.

Why is earning authority a step in this process? This just seems like
yet another barrier to entry.

"You know enough C and you understand how to implement the feature,
but I've not seen your name around here so get stuffed."

That doesn't seem like a helpful attitude.

As for the comments about the FIG made by others, I agree with Larry
in that we're doing a pretty good job at trying to build on the
example set forward by internals. Self moderation and workflow are two
important factors to the group, and I don't feel like this 4 point
list is the sort of workflow anyone should be trying to follow or
enforce.
